Dr. Patricia Dionne is an Associate Professor at the Department of Career Counseling, University of Sherbrooke. Her work focuses on group career counseling, social justice, and professional integration, particularly for marginalized populations such as long-term unemployed individuals, refugees, and those with mental health challenges. She employs Cultural-Historical Activity Theory to analyze collective learning processes and transformative interventions.
- PhD in Education (2015), University of Sherbrooke
- MA in Education (2003), University of Sherbrooke
- BA in Professional Information and Counseling (2000), University of Sherbrooke
Her research explores:
- Group counseling as a tool for social inclusion and career development
- Language-mediated interventions in refugee integration
- Preventive mental health programs like HORS-PISTE for anxiety reduction in schools
- Interprofessional collaboration in school mental health
She has received multiple awards from the Ordre des conseillers et conseillères d'orientation du Québec (OCCOQ) and secured over CAD 3 million in grants from agencies like FRQSC and CIHR for projects addressing social vulnerability, telepractice, and transformative learning. Her recent work emphasizes digital counseling during the pandemic and emotional development in career interventions.
